This integrated program trains E&I engineers in control system architecture, instrumentation calibration, automation technologies, and SCADA systems critical for modern industrial production facilities.
The Electrical Instrumentation and Controls Program trains participants in instrumentation, control systems, and process plant monitoring. It introduces instrumentation, basic concepts, process variables, the role of instrumentation, and safety awareness. Field instruments include pressure, temperature, flow, and level instruments, with calibration basics. Control systems fundamentals cover open/closed loop control, PID control, control valves, and actuators. PLC and DCS basics include PLC components, I/O modules, basic logic, and DCS overview. Electrical wiring and cabling cover signal and power cables, earthing, shielding, and termination practices. Installation and commissioning include instrument installation, loop checking, calibration procedures, and functional testing. Maintenance and troubleshooting cover common instrument faults, signal issues, corrective actions, and preventive maintenance. Safety and standards include intrinsic safety, hazardous area basics, and IEC/ISA standards. Documentation covers loop diagrams, datasheets, test reports, and as-built records. Field practices and case studies include process plant examples, common failures, best practices, and lessons learned.
